REDV peptide is derived from the alternatively spliced type III connecting segment (IIICS) region of fibronectin, specifically within the CS5 site. This sequence is recognized by the integrin $\alpha$4$\beta$1, a receptor abundantly expressed on endothelial cells. The ability of the REDV peptide to selectively bind to endothelial cells makes it an invaluable tool for modifying the surfaces of medical devices and biomaterials. For example, it is used to endothelialize the lumen of artificial blood vessels, creating a more biocompatible surface that mimics the natural lining of blood vessels. This process aims to reduce the risk of thrombosis and improve the integration of the artificial graft with the host tissuePeptide REDV-modified polysaccharide hydrogel with .... REDV peptide modified nanoparticles (NPs) have been developed as active targeting gene carrierstargeting-redv-peptide-functionalized-polycationic-gene- .... These nanoparticles are functionalized with the REDV peptide to selectively deliver therapeutic agents, such as plasmids like pZNF580, to endothelial cells. This targeted approach enhances the efficiency of gene transfection and minimizes off-target effects.
